Regulation 106 Issue of registered or bearer certificates

(1) The management company or the investment company or the depositary shall issue registered certificates or bearer securities representing one or more portions of the UCITS which it manages, or alternatively, in accordance with the provisions of the trust deed, deed of constitution or articles, shall issue written confirmations of entry in the register of units or fractions of units without limitation as to the splitting up of units.

(2) Rights attaching to fractions of units are exercised in proportion to the fraction of a unit held except for possible voting rights which can only be exercised by whole units.

(3) The certificates and bearer securities shall be signed by the management company or the investment company and by the depositary.

(4) Such signatures may be reproduced mechanically.
